titleOfInvention |
Complex of assigned molecule with c-end labeled protein, assigned molecule complex and methods of analyzing interaction between proteins using these complexes |
abstract |
A method of analyzing interaction between proteins with the use of an assigned molecule and a C-end labeled protein forming a complex, wherein the complex is formed by the interaction between the genotype/phenotype assigned molecule and the c-end labeled protein having a C-end labeling containing puromycin or its derivative, and part other than protein constituting the assigned molecule and the C-end labeling respectively have modifications required in analyzing the interaction. A method of analyzing interaction between proteins with the use of assigned molecules forming an assigned molecule complex which is a complex containing a plural number of genotype/phenotype assigned molecules and formed by the interaction among these genotype/phenotype assigned molecules and which is characterized by having modifications required in analyzing the interaction in parts other than proteins constituting the assigned molecules. |
